Skip to content
码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海Go语言学习官网 | 从新手入门到云原生实战,覆盖全场景的Go知识库

码海网(datasea.cn)专注Go语言技术分享,涵盖基础语法、并发编程、Web开发、云原生(K8s/Docker)、工程实践等全场景内容,附实战案例、避坑指南与工具链技巧,助你高效掌握Go语言。

  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他

Posted in
  • Go语言基础和工具链

Go if err != nil 写烦了?5种优雅替代方案大揭秘

第一章:Go语言if语句 条件判 … Go if err != nil 写烦了?5种优雅替代方案大揭秘Read more

by 容器守护者|2025年10月13日|nil优化, !=, VSCode调试Go语言技巧, Go开发效率优化, Go错误处理实践, 优雅err写法, Go代码简洁
Posted in
  • Web开发实战

Go语言HTTP服务优雅关闭:5种场景下的正确实现方式

第一章:Go语言HTTP服务优雅 … Go语言HTTP服务优雅关闭:5种场景下的正确实现方式Read more

by 容器守护者|2025年10月13日|Golang运维, HTTP服务性能调优, 优雅关闭数据库连接, HTTP服务器关闭, Go语言编程实践
Posted in
  • Go语言基础和工具链

如何用Go反射编写通用JSON序列化工具(附完整源码)

第一章:Go语言反射机制概述 G … 如何用Go反射编写通用JSON序列化工具(附完整源码)Read more

by 代码咖啡馆|2025年10月13日|通用工具包, JSON序列化效率, Go源码示例, Golang编程实战, Go反射技巧
Posted in
  • Go语言基础和工具链

Go语言sync.Pool与锁的关系:对象复用如何减少锁竞争?

第一章:Go语言中锁的基本概念 … Go语言sync.Pool与锁的关系:对象复用如何减少锁竞争?Read more

by 调试大师|2025年10月13日|并发锁竞争优化, sync.Map并发优化, Go语言编程实践, Sync.Pool对象复用
Posted in
  • Go语言基础和工具链

为什么Go官方推荐在if中直接初始化变量?深度解读设计哲学

第一章:Go语言if语句的独特设 … 为什么Go官方推荐在if中直接初始化变量?深度解读设计哲学Read more

by 写代码的猫|2025年10月13日|Go语言编程实践, if语句异常, 编程设计哲学, 官方推荐驱动, Go局部变量初始化
Posted in
  • Web开发实战

Go缓存击穿实战解决方案:基于singleflight的3个优化技巧

第一章:Go缓存击穿问题的本质与 … Go缓存击穿实战解决方案:基于singleflight的3个优化技巧Read more

by 程序员老李|2025年10月13日|Go缓存击穿, singleflight优化, 缓存穿透解决方案, 高并发缓存策略, Go并发控制方法
Posted in
  • Go语言基础和工具链

结构体字段动态操作全解析,Go反射实用技巧一网打尽

第一章:Go反射机制概述 Go语 … 结构体字段动态操作全解析,Go反射实用技巧一网打尽Read more

by 架构思考者|2025年10月13日|VSCode调试Go语言技巧, 动态字段处理, 结构体字段操作, 反射实战技巧, Go反射技巧
Posted in
  • 问题排查与答疑

如何优雅地测试Go语言中的锁逻辑?单元测试+竞态检测全攻略

第一章:Go语言锁机制的核心原理 … 如何优雅地测试Go语言中的锁逻辑?单元测试+竞态检测全攻略Read more

by Go语言笔记|2025年10月13日|锁逻辑测试, 单元测试技巧, Go并发编程技巧, Go语言测试工具链, 竞态检测工具
Posted in
  • Go语言基础和工具链

Go语言if语句与类型断言结合使用全攻略

第一章:Go语言if语句与类型断 … Go语言if语句与类型断言结合使用全攻略Read more

by 架构思考者|2025年10月13日|Go语言编程实践, 类型断言详解, if语句异常, 切片代码优化, 指针变量编程技巧
Posted in
  • 问题排查与答疑

Go语言context misuse有多危险?4个血泪教训值得警醒

第一章:Go语言context … Go语言context misuse有多危险?4个血泪教训值得警醒Read more

by Gopher老张|2025年10月13日|Go语言编程实践, 上下文管理技巧, Go与Java并发编程, Golang错误修复, context误用

最新文章

  • 【Go工程师必修课】:用read/write deadline + errors.Is()双校验,实现100%可靠的Conn关闭感知机制
  • 为什么Go语言拒绝加入异常机制?——三位创始人2008年邮件组原始辩论(含137封往来+时序图谱)
  • Go程序如何一键部署为Systemd系统服务?5分钟掌握生产级服务注册与自启配置
  • Go语言HTML跳转不生效?别再改模板了!先确认你是否踩中了net/http标准库的3个未文档化行为边界
  • 【Go插件系统终极时间线】:从plugin包废弃预警到Go Modules原生插件支持,6个关键节点与你的代码升级路径

京ICP备19004658号 经营性网站备案信息 公安备案号11010502030143 营业执照 北京互联网违法和不良信息举报中心 家长监护 中国互联网举报中心 网络110报警服务 Chrome商店下载 账号管理规范 版权与免责声明 版权申诉 出版物许可证 ©1999-2025北京创新乐知网络技术有限公司
Powered by WordPress and HybridMag.
  • 首页
  • Go语言基础和工具链
  • Web开发实战
  • 问题排查与答疑
  • 其他